The Role Of Leadership In Successful CRM

Effective customer relationship management (CRM) requires strong leadership to guide the strategy and execution. A leader must understand the importance of customer satisfaction and loyalty, and foster a customer-centric culture within the organization.

They must also ensure that the CRM approach is aligned with the company's overall strategy and goals, and that it is supported by the necessary resources and technology. A good leader will set clear goals and expectations for the CRM team, provide guidance and support, and track progress through key performance indicators (KPIs) such as customer retention and satisfaction rates.

In short, effective leadership plays a vital role in building and maintaining successful CRM initiatives that drive business growth and customer loyalty.

- Define What Effective CRM Leadership Entails

Effective CRM leadership refers to the ability to guide and manage a customer relationship management (CRM) team to achieve their goals in serving customers. It entails having a deep understanding of the company's CRM strategy and how it aligns with the overall business strategy, as well as being able to communicate this to the team.

A good CRM leader should also possess strong interpersonal and communication skills to be able to effectively communicate with team members, stakeholders, and customers. They should be able to motivate and coach team members to deliver outstanding customer service while maintaining a positive work environment.

A CRM leader should be highly organized and analytical, able to interpret data and insights to adjust strategies and make informed decisions. Finally, a CRM leader should be continually learning and adapting to new technologies and market trends to keep the company ahead of the competition.

- Discuss The Importance Of Vision, Communication, And Empathy In CRM Leadership

In the field of Customer Relationship Management (CRM), leadership plays a critical role in developing and maintaining effective customer relationships. Vision, communication, and empathy are three important components of CRM leadership that cannot be overlooked.

A clear vision of the company's mission and goals is essential for guiding CRM initiatives and ensuring alignment among employees at all levels. Effective communication is also critical to success, as it allows leaders to convey their vision, provide feedback to their teams, and build relationships with customers.

Lastly, empathy, or the ability to understand and put oneself in another's shoes, is vital for building lasting relationships with customers. This requires leaders to listen actively, respond to customer needs with sensitivity and understanding, and take steps to address any concerns or issues that arise.

By focusing on these key areas of leadership, companies can create strong and meaningful relationships with their customers that will drive long-term success.
